WebNov 15, 1994 · Abstract. If two Hermitian matrices commute, then the eigenvalues of their sum are just the sums of the eigenvalues of the two matrices in a suitable order. Examples show that the converse is not true in general. In this paper, partial converses are obtained. The technique involves a characterization of the equality cases for Weyl's inequalities. WebA Hermitian (symmetric) matrix is semi-definite if for every non-zero x ∈Cn (x ∈Rn), xHAx ≥0. We also have the concept of negative-definite matrices. Definition 5.15. If A is Hermitian, then it is negative definite if for every non-zero x ∈Cn, xHAx < 0. WebIn linear algebra and functional analysis, the min-max theorem, or variational theorem, or Courant–Fischer–Weyl min-max principle, is a result that gives a variational characterization of eigenvalues of compact Hermitian operators on Hilbert spaces.It can be viewed as the starting point of many results of similar nature.
